USB HDD становится необратимо доступным только для чтения

У меня проблема с внешним жестким диском USB (FAT32). Кажется невозможным писать, удалять и т.д. файлы, я получаю сообщения об ошибках, говорящие, что это файловая система только для чтения. Когда я пытаюсь решить проблему, используя команды chmod или chown, она зависает, и, в любом случае, до точки, в которой она висит, выдает много (МНОГИХ) сообщений, говорящих "cannot change.... read-only filesystem"

Не нужно говорить, что я ( буквально) владелец диска, и я понятия не имею, как это можно считать диском только для чтения, никогда не было моим намерением. И форматирование не вариант, вещь загружается с вещами, которые очень ценны (для меня).

это то, что я получаю, когда набираю команду mount

/dev/sda1 on / type ext4 (rw,errors=remount-ro)
proc on /proc type proc (rw,noexec,nosuid,nodev)
sysfs on /sys type sysfs (rw,noexec,nosuid,nodev)
none on /sys/fs/fuse/connections type fusectl (rw)
none on /sys/kernel/debug type debugfs (rw)
none on /sys/kernel/security type securityfs (rw)
udev on /dev type devtmpfs (rw,mode=0755)
devpts on /dev/pts type devpts (rw,noexec,nosuid,gid=5,mode=0620)
tmpfs on /run type tmpfs (rw,noexec,nosuid,size=10%,mode=0755)
none on /run/lock type tmpfs (rw,noexec,nosuid,nodev,size=5242880)
none on /run/shm type tmpfs (rw,nosuid,nodev)
binfmt_misc on /proc/sys/fs/binfmt_misc type binfmt_misc (rw,noexec,nosuid,nodev)
gvfs-fuse-daemon on /home/woodpecker/.gvfs type fuse.gvfs-fuse-daemon (rw,nosuid,nodev,user=woodpecker)
/dev/sdc1 on /media/musica type vfat (rw,nosuid,nodev,uid=1000,gid=1000,shortname=mixed,dmask=0077,utf8=1,showexec,flush,uhelper=udisks)
/dev/sdd1 on /media/USB-HDD type vfat (rw,nosuid,nodev,uid=1000,gid=1000,shortname=mixed,dmask=0077,utf8=1,showexec,flush,uhelper=udisks)

Время от времени у меня возникает одна и та же проблема с флеш-дисками, но потом после размонтирования и перемонтирования я получаю несколько раз это решено. Еще один внешний USB-накопитель, который почти постоянно подключен, никогда не имел никаких проблем ...

Я понимаю, что у многих людей есть похожие проблемы, но я не смог найти ни одного решения, которое бы работало для меня где-либо в Интернете: (

Есть какие-нибудь советы?

спасибо

0
задан 15 February 2014 в 20:10

1 ответ

Файловая система только для чтения не означает, что разрешения дают вам только права на чтение (а fat32 не хранит разрешения); это означает, что вы либо явно запросили монтирование файловой системы только для чтения, либо произошла ошибка, и поэтому для предотвращения дальнейшего повреждения файловая система была автоматически сделана доступной только для чтения. Диск, вероятно, выходит из строя. Запустите dmesg для получения подробных сообщений об ошибках, откройте утилиту диска и проверьте работоспособность SMART накопителя.

Скорее всего, вы увидите ошибки ввода-вывода в dmesg, а также неверные сектора в утилите диска.

0
ответ дан 15 February 2014 в 20:10
  • 1
    Это должно быть принятым ответом, так как он на самом деле отвечает на вопрос, в то время как другой просто описывает обходное решение. – Guntram Blohm 4 August 2015 в 19:25

Другие вопросы по тегам:

Похожие вопросы: